Watch for the shoaling in Bogue Sound, NC. Take it real easy. I just made the trip from Ft. Pierce to Longport, NJ. Prepare for the bridge openings after Coinjock, what a nightmare. Some on the hour, others on the 1/2 hour. My highest fuel cost was $4.82/gal in Georgetown, MD.

I'll never forget how happy I was last August to be running up Core Creek after three days of bashing my brains against northeast seas coming up from St. Augustine. After an early start from the Morehead City Yacht Basin I made it all the way to Norfolk in one day. I got very luck with the locks and bridges north of Coinjock.
